Measure Title: |
RELATING TO ARRANGEMENT OF CANDIDATE NAMES ON BALLOTS.
|
Report Title: |
Elections; Ballot; Arrangement of Candidate Names; Randomization
|
Description: |
Requires that any new contract entered into by the Office of Elections for equipment or services relating to preparing ballots or counting votes include the capability to randomize the names of candidates appearing on the ballot if technologically possible. Requires candidate names to be randomized on ballots to the greatest extent possible. Requires the Office of Elections to inform voters and candidates, by a method suited for the voting system, that the names of candidates may not be in alphabetical order.
